The 2016 NHL Stadium Series (branded as the 2016 Coors Light NHL Stadium Series for sponsorship reasons) was a series of two outdoor regular season National Hockey League (NHL) games scheduled to be played during the 2015–16 NHL season. The 2016 Stadium Series consisted of: the Minnesota Wild versus the Chicago Blackhawks at TCF Bank Stadium in Minneapolis on February 21, 2016, and the Colorado Avalanche versus the Detroit Red Wings at Coors Field in Denver on February 27, 2016.[1]

NBC aired both games in the United States, with the first game at TCF Bank Stadium being part of its Hockey Day in America coverage.[2] The second game at Coors Field aired on NBC in primetime,[2] the fourth regular season game (and the third outdoor game) to air on NBC's broadcast network in primetime (after the 2011 NHL Winter Classic, the 2014 NHL Stadium Series Game in Chicago,[3] and a game on February 28, 2015 between the New York Rangers and the Philadelphia Flyers[4]) since NBC won the broadcast contract for the NHL in 2004. In Canada, the game at TCF Bank Stadium was the first game of a tripleheader on Sportsnet (simulcast from the NBC feed), while the game at Coors Field aired as part of the Hockey Night in Canada coverage on Sportsnet.[5]
